About the role

Join Ulta Beauty’s Beauty Services team as we redefine the industry through better execution, deeper education, and strategic partnerships. As a Regional Services Education Manager (RSEM), you’ll lead a team of 9 to 16 Services District Educators (SDEs) to implement service training for salon professionals, ensuring consistency in field education and driving talent and guest retention. You’ll partner with District Managers and the Regional Vice President to provide thought leadership on education and development, while supporting growth in services, including Personal Care Appliances and ProHair.
